About 13 Bellingham Court
13 Bellingham Court is a semi-detached house in Kenton, Newcastle Upon Tyne, Newcastle Upon Tyne (NE3 3RT). It has a recorded floor area of 44 m² (around 474 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1991-1995 and council tax band A. At 44 m² this is the 6th smallest of 37 units on EPC record in the building, where floor areas span 39–86 m². The building's EPC ratings span E to C across 37 units on file. The latest certificate (May 2022) shows a D (score 63),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 72). Main heating runs on electricity.
At 44 m² it sits well below the postcode median (66 m² across 36 EPCs), making it one of the more compact homes locally.
